In March, Thompson generally has very low temperatures and low snowfall. Throughout the daytime, temperatures often hover around -4°C. However, as the sun sets and evening approaches, there's a noticeable cool-down, with temperatures gently dropping to a more temperate -18°C. It is a very cold month, so be prepared and make sure to dress up warm. It's always better to be prepared than to find oneself shivering in the cold.
Thompson in March usually receives low snowfall, averaging around 28 mm for the month. Typically around 9 days of snowfall is expected.
